How they compare

South America currently reports 50,423 kt against 13,417 kt in France, a difference of 37,006 kt.

That makes South America's figure about 3.8 times France's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, South America has been ahead every year.

France ranks 10th and South America ranks 13th of 169 countries.

South America has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ade France South America Difference Ahead
1990s 12,973 kt 27,865 kt 14,892 kt South America
2000s 13,401 kt 38,473 kt 25,072 kt South America
2010s 12,791 kt 44,750 kt 31,959 kt South America
2020s 13,437 kt 49,419 kt 35,983 kt South America

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
